What is the equation of the line
passing through (-3,-1) having slope
4?

Respuesta :

Stephen46
Stephen46 Stephen46
  • 02-11-2020

Answer:

The answer is

[tex] \huge y = 4x + 11[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

To find an equation of a line when given the slope and a point we use the formula

[tex]y - y_1 = m(x - x_1)[/tex]

where

m is the slope

( x1 , y1) is the point

From the question we have

[tex]y + 1 = 4(x + 3) \\ y + 1 = 4x + 12 \\ y = 4x + 12 - 1[/tex]

We have the final answer as

[tex]y = 4x + 11[/tex]
